Bourrée

The Bourrée is a quick double time dance of French origins. It is similar to a Gavotte, but has a 1 beat anacruis (upbeat), where the gavotte has a 2 beat anacrusis.

It often has a rhythm with a strong beat followed by two weaker ones. For example, an accented crochet followed by two quavers. This is called dactylic.
